Contribution of Antemortem Computed Tomography Findings to Cause of Death Determination: An Unusual Fatal Stroke 下载免费PDF全文
Camille Rérolle M.D. Julien Pucheux M.D. Thierry Lefrancq M.D. Céline Barrault M.D. Pauline Saint‐Martin M.D. Ph.D. 《Journal of forensic sciences》2015,60(4):1095-1098
In the case reported here, the antemortem computed tomography scan (CT scan) was essential in the forensic investigation. A 32‐year‐old man was found fully awake with a facial abrasion, after what seemed to be a car accident. He lost consciousness suddenly one hour after initial management. Successive CT scan showed a facial fracture and a metallic foreign body in the carotid canal associated with an occlusion/dissection of the left internal carotid, a pseudoaneurysm, and a carotid‐cavernous fistula. The victim died from a stroke. Autopsy confirmed that the facial abrasion was a gunshot entrance wound, the metallic foreign body being a projectile. Intracranial vascular injuries linked with gunshot wounds are most of the time isolated and due to pelet embolism. The observed vascular injury association has never been described in the existing literature. The CT scan provided a better understanding of the chronology of events that led to death. 相似文献

Investigating the Postmortem Molecular Biology of Cartilage and its Potential Forensic Applications 下载免费PDF全文
Shawna N. Bolton M.Sc. Michael P. Whitehead Ph.D. Jayesh Dudhia Ph.D. Timothy C. Baldwin Ph.D. Raul Sutton Ph.D. 《Journal of forensic sciences》2015,60(4):1061-1067
This study investigated the postmortem molecular changes that articular cartilage undergoes following burial. Fresh pig trotters were interred in 30‐cm‐deep graves at two distinct locations exhibiting dissimilar soil environments for up to 42 days. Extracts of the metacarpophalangeal (MCP) and metatarsophalangeal (MTP) joint cartilage from trotters disinterred weekly over 6 weeks were analyzed by Western blot against the monoclonal antibody 2‐B‐6 to assess aggrecan degradation. In both soil conditions, aggrecan degradation by‐products of decreasing molecular size and complexity were observed up to 21 days postmortem. Degradation products were undetected after this time and coincided with MCP/MTP joint exposure to the soil environment. These results show that cartilage proteoglycans undergo an ordered molecular breakdown, the analysis of which may have forensic applications. This model may prove useful for use as a human model and for forensic investigations concerning crimes against animals and the mortality of endangered species. 相似文献

TrueAllele® Genotype Identification on DNA Mixtures Containing up to Five Unknown Contributors 下载免费PDF全文
Mark W. Perlin Ph.D. M.D. Jennifer M. Hornyak M.S. Garett Sugimoto M.S. Kevin W.P. Miller Ph.D. 《Journal of forensic sciences》2015,60(4):857-868
Computer methods have been developed for mathematically interpreting mixed and low‐template DNA. The genotype modeling approach computationally separates out the contributors to a mixture, with uncertainty represented through probability. Comparison of inferred genotypes calculates a likelihood ratio (LR), which measures identification information. This study statistically examined the genotype modeling performance of Cybergenetics TrueAllele® computer system. High‐ and low‐template DNA mixtures of known randomized composition containing 2, 3, 4, and 5 contributors were tested. Sensitivity, specificity, and reproducibility were established through LR quantification in each of these eight groups. Covariance analysis found LR behavior to be relatively invariant to DNA amount or contributor number. Analysis of variance found that consistent solutions were produced, once a sufficient number of contributors were considered. This study demonstrates the reliability of TrueAllele interpretation on complex DNA mixtures of representative casework composition. The results can help predict an information outcome for a DNA mixture analysis. 相似文献

An Accelerated Analytical Process for the Development of STR Profiles for Casework Samples 下载免费PDF全文
Significant efforts are being devoted to the development of methods enabling rapid generation of short tandem repeat (STR) profiles in order to reduce turnaround times for the delivery of human identification results from biological evidence. Some of the proposed solutions are still costly and low throughput. This study describes the optimization of an analytical process enabling the generation of complete STR profiles (single‐source or mixed profiles) for human identification in approximately 5 h. This accelerated process uses currently available reagents and standard laboratory equipment. It includes a 30‐min lysis step, a 27‐min DNA extraction using the Promega Maxwell®16 System, DNA quantification in <1 h using the Qiagen Investigator® Quantiplex HYres kit, fast amplification (<26 min) of the loci included in AmpF?STR® Identifiler®, and analysis of the profiles on the 3500‐series Genetic Analyzer. This combination of fast individual steps produces high‐quality profiling results and offers a cost‐effective alternative approach to rapid DNA analysis. 相似文献

For fear of popular politics? Public attention and the delegation of authority to the United States executive branch 下载免费PDF全文
Stéphane Lavertu 《Regulation & Governance》2015,9(2):160-177
Legislators are thought to delegate policymaking authority to administrative actors either to avoid blame for controversial policy or to secure policy outcomes. This study tests these competing perspectives and establishes that public attention to policymaking is a powerful predictor of the extent to which significant United States statutes delegate authority to the executive branch. Consistent with the policy‐concerns perspective, by one calculation statutes dealing with high‐attention issues entail 48 percent fewer delegating provisions than statutes dealing with low‐attention issues – a far stronger relationship than is typically found in the delegation literature. As per the blame‐avoidance perspective, a number of additional analyses yield results consistent with the notion that fears about future public attention motivate statutory delegation if legislative conflict is sufficiently great. Overall, however, the results suggest that conflict typically is not sufficiently great and that legislators are generally more inclined to limit statutory delegation when the public is paying attention. 相似文献

The Covenant of Mayors (CM) is the mainstream European movement involving local authorities who voluntarily commit to increase energy efficiency and the use of renewable energy sources within their territories with the aim of reducing CO2 emissions and meet the European Union objectives by 2020. One country that has a greater number of signatories of this agreement is Spain. This article analyzes which factors influence the decision of Spanish local authorities to join the ever‐growing movement. An empirical model is formulated to describe the behavior of Spanish local governments, this being a binary choice model which is a function of various political, economic, and technical factors. Among the prominent factors that influence this decision are population, availability of renewable energy, fiscal and environmental stress, citizens’ political preference, the contagion effect of neighboring municipalities, the existence of covenant coordinators, and finally, economic motivations. 相似文献
